Hendrickson, James Joe, of Spring Arbor, Michigan. went to be with the Lord on Sunday, October 6, 2024. James is survived by his wife, Bonnie, his son, Ryan (Anne) Hendrickson, and son, Todd (Bency) Hendrickson, and his daughter-in-law, Matri; his sisters, Kay (Jerry) Brown, Janet (Martin) Ritsch, and MaryLou Dominick. He was a proud Grandfather to 22 Grandchildren, 9 Great-Grandchildren, and many nieces, nephews, and cousins. He is preceded in death by his son, Thomas Hendrickson; his parents, Harold and Phyllis Hendrickson; and his brother, Harold Hendrickson.
James was a Graduate of Jackson High School, class of 1959. He spent 6 years as an Army Reserve, and began his career with his company, Hendrickson Trucking in 1970 until he retired in 2013. Jim was a parishioner at St. Catherine Laboure Catholic Church in Concord and loved spending time with his family, fishing in Florida and having coffee with his friends at Roosters for many years.
